Web15 iul. 2024 · In soil mechanics, the meaning of creep is, It is the development of a time depended on shear or volumetric strain at constant effective stress. The major reason to measure creep is that creep gives the long term deflection of ground soil and movement of slopes. Check the below photo for more detail on creep.
